随着互联网的飞速发展,网页设计技术也在不断更新迭代。在众多网页设计语言中,HTML(超文本标记语言)因其简洁、易用等特点,被广泛应用于网页开发。而HML样式,即CSS(层叠样式表)则是HTML的重要补充,它可以使网页呈现出丰富的视觉效果。在众多浏览器中,IE6因其市场份额较大,成为了网页开发者和设计师们关注的焦点。本文将针对HML样式在IE6中的优化与应用进行探讨。

一、HML样式在IE6中的特点

IE6作为一款较为古老的浏览器,其兼容性问题一直是开发者关注的焦点。在HML样式中,IE6存在以下特点:

HML样式在IE6中的优化与应用 Webpack

1. 兼容性问题:IE6对CSS的兼容性相对较差,一些CSS属性在IE6中无法正常显示。

2. 布局问题:IE6的布局算法与现代浏览器存在较大差异,导致页面布局出现偏差。

3. 渲染问题:IE6的渲染速度相对较慢,页面加载时间较长。

二、HML样式在IE6中的优化策略

针对IE6的兼容性问题,我们可以采取以下优化策略:

1. 使用条件注释:通过条件注释技术,为IE6添加特定的CSS样式,以解决兼容性问题。

2. 修改布局算法:针对IE6的布局算法,可以采用以下方法进行调整:

(1)使用固定定位:固定定位可以使元素在页面中固定位置,避免因浏览器窗口大小改变而导致的布局问题。

(2)使用浮动布局:浮动布局可以解决IE6中部分元素的布局问题,但需注意清除浮动。

3. 使用字体兼容性处理:针对IE6中的字体兼容性问题,可以采用以下方法:

(1)使用通用字体:在CSS中指定通用字体,如“宋体”,以提高字体兼容性。

(2)使用Web字体:通过引入Web字体库,如Google Fonts,为IE6提供丰富的字体选择。

4. 提高渲染速度:为了提高IE6的渲染速度,可以采取以下措施:

(1)减少DOM操作:频繁的DOM操作会降低页面渲染速度,因此应尽量减少DOM操作。

(2)优化CSS代码:精简CSS代码,避免冗余样式,以提高页面加载速度。

三、HML样式在IE6中的应用实例

以下是一个HML样式在IE6中的应用实例:

```html

IE6兼容性优化示例